I Am the Giant formed in Berlin in 2006 around vocalist and guitarist Cam Findlay, bassist Adam Swinburne, and drummer Paul Sargeant. They put out their debut EP, 'City Limits,' in 2008. The band released four studio albums between 2010 and 2018: 'In the Sun,' 'Life in Stereo,' 'The Horrible and the Miserable,' and 'Neon Nature.'
Their sound drew from post-punk and shoegaze, with some ambient electronic touches later on. They had a stable core trio, with various touring and session musicians like Michael Lovett on drums and Matt Merritt on keyboards joining them at times.
In 2010, they got tangled in a legal dispute with a record label that could have stalled them out. They kept going, and songs like 'City Limits' and 'Jim Soule' became fan favorites. Their music had a dreamy, atmospheric quality that connected with listeners.
